It can be difficult to price rare parts. So diymirage's method isn't a bad place to start though I can't say if his starting price is reasonable or not. Start off to high and you'll drive interested parties away because they'll see you as unreasonable and unapproachable. Have you searched the "exterior parts for sale" section to see if any others have been offered for sale and what they might have sold for? or what they were asking and didn't sell for? The problem with the hobby today is people get hung up on "worth" and demand that as a sales price without doing any research to try and find out what they "sell" for. The two numbers are often very different in the marketplace for almost any good or service. I hope you post an ad as I'm very curious what one of these might sell for.

Do a search in the for sale forum and you’ll get an idea of what sellers are asking. The Feather Duster front bumper inner bracing (aluminium) is 26.5lbs lighter than the steel inner bracing.
 
I searched Feather Duster bumper and (4) candidates popped up. They ranged in price from $100-$350. None of them were marked sold. So rare as it is, apparently it is not a hot commodity. You could start a conversation with those sellers individually and ask them if they did sell since they may have simply not updated their ad after they sold the item.
